Mexico bus accident kills 29, including toddler World News

State Interior Secretary Jesus Romero said it appeared that “lack of skill and fatigue contributed to the accident” after the bus crashed into a 75-foot-deep canyon.


Thursday 6 July 2023 05:50, United Kingdom

Twenty-nine people, including a one-year-old toddler, were killed when a bus crashed into a 75-foot-deep canyon in southern Mexico, state officials said.

Photos distributed by police showed the bus flipping over.

The bus was traveling from the capital Mexico City to the southern state of Oaxaca when it crashed at around 6:30am local time (1:30pm UK time) on Wednesday.

State Interior Secretary Jesus Romero said the driver lost control of the vehicle in the town of Magdalena Penasco in the Mistca region.

“It appears that lack of skill and fatigue caused the accident,” he told local television.

Mr Romero also said a one-year-old toddler was among the dead.

Officials said 19 people were also injured in the accident, 14 of whom were hospitalized in the town of Tlaxiaco, while five others were airlifted to the state capital, Oaxaca.

The fatal accident happened on a winding and steep road in a remote part of Mexico.

In April, a bus fell off a cliff in western Mexico, killing 18 people and injuring dozens more.
